$570 Deep Stack No Limit Hold’em (Re-Entry)
Level 30: 50,000/100,000/15,000 Ante
After a flop of , Tony Delacruz (hijack) had bet 1,000,000, and Kevin Butler moved all in from the button for 2,765,000. Delacruz tanked for a while before he called with for an overpair. Butler turned over for a set of fives, and he needed his hand to hold to stay alive.
The turn was the , the river was the , and Butler won the pot with his set of fives to double up to 5.5 million in chips.
Kevin Butler – 5,500,000 (55 bb)
Tony Delacruz – 2,245,000 (22 bb)
The field lost two players at the end of Level 29 — Rob LeBeau (27th) and Larry Hirschfield (26th).
Rob LeBeau – Eliminated in 27th Place ($6,149)
Larry Hirschfield – Eliminated in 26th Place ($6,149)
To balance the tables, Mike Ortiz is moved from Table 7 to Table 16, where he takes seat 8.
With 25 players remaining, the average chip stack is about 2.34 million (23 big blinds).
